It’s time to tackle the next units; the subjects are football and flowers, so there’s something for everyone. You’ll hear lots of questions and good wishes and find out about some events in the French calendar, too.

  • Unit 20 Unit 20, Football, features the team Olympique Lyonnais, some of their stars and their supporters. You’ll learn, of course, the key verbs, perdre, to lose and gagner, to win, and learn how to ask questions about football or other sports, with expressions such as Qui va gagner ? Who’s going to win? and Quel est votre joueur préféré ? Which player do you prefer? Whoever you support, you’ll learn how to say what you think of the players: ils sont très forts, they are very good, or ils sont nuls, they are useless.

  • Unit 21 Unit 21, Flowers and messages, follows Marie-Paule, a florist, out making deliveries. From the cards attached to the bouquets and arrangements, you’ll learn how to send good wishes such as Félicitations, Congratulations, Bienvenue, Welcome, and Joyeux anniversaire, Happy birthday. Florists and customers talk about their favourite blooms and the key festivals, such as la Saint Valentin, 14th February, and la Toussaint, 1st November.
